Why a Moving Van in Docklands Needs Local Knowledge
Docklands is easy to recognise by its waterfront views and modern architecture, but from a moving perspective it can be surprisingly complex. Many buildings have strict access rules, and some streets are busier than they first appear. For apartment moves, there may be a designated loading bay that must be booked in advance, and lift access often needs to be reserved with the building manager. A local team that works in Docklands regularly understands these steps and can help you plan around them.
There are also practical issues that people sometimes underestimate. If you are moving during peak business hours, loading may take longer because of traffic around nearby commercial precincts. If you are moving large furniture into a tower building, the route from van to lift may involve long corridors, secure entry points, and protective building requirements. A well-prepared moving van Docklands service helps reduce the risk of damage, waiting time, and last-minute surprises.
Local knowledge also matters when coordinating move-in and move-out times. Many Docklands properties operate within fixed windows, and some complexes have quiet-hour restrictions or rules for contractors. Having a team that knows how to work efficiently within these limits is valuable for both residential and commercial customers.

Preparation Checklist for Docklands Moves
Good preparation makes any move easier, and that is particularly true in Docklands where timing and access can be tight. Before your moving van arrives, it helps to have your items sorted, packed, and ready to go so loading can start without delay. A little organisation upfront can save considerable time on the day.
Preparation checklist:
- Pack and label boxes by room or department
- Disassemble furniture if required and keep small parts together
- Reserve lifts, loading bays, or building access if your property requires it
- Measure larger furniture against doorways and hallways
- Set aside essentials you will need immediately after the move
- Clear walkways to make lifting safer and quicker
- Check whether fragile items need special wrapping
- Confirm parking details if your building has any restrictions
It is also worth considering weather and timing. Docklands can be exposed to wind and rain around the waterfront, which can make moving boxes and furniture slightly more challenging. Covered access or a quicker loading plan can make a real difference. When in doubt, speak with the moving team about the best way to prepare for your specific property type.
Pricing Factors for a Moving Van in Docklands
People often want a clear idea of what affects the cost of a move, and while exact pricing depends on the details of each job, there are common factors that influence the overall quote. Understanding these makes it easier to compare services fairly and avoid surprises.
Typical pricing factors include:
- How much needs to be moved
- The size of the van and whether one trip is enough
- Whether stairs, lifts, or long carrying distances are involved
- Parking and access conditions at both locations
- Whether the job is residential, commercial, or mixed-use
- The amount of labour required for loading and unloading
- Any special handling needs for fragile or heavy items
For many Docklands moves, access conditions matter just as much as the number of boxes. A small apartment move with tricky lift access and restricted parking can be more involved than a larger move with easy loading access. That is why it helps to be upfront about your property type, the items being moved, and any building restrictions. A transparent quote is easier to understand when all the moving parts are known in advance.
